XLPE (cross-linked polyethylene) insulation is a popular choice for underground installation cables due to its excellent properties. This article will explore the benefits and characteristics of XLPE insulation, as well as its applications in various industries.
XLPE insulation is a type of thermoset material made from polyethylene that has been cross-linked to form a three-dimensional network of molecules. This process gives XLPE its unique properties, such as high resistance to heat, chemicals, and electrical stress.
XLPE insulation has several important properties that make it an ideal choice for underground installation cables:
XLPE insulation has a high thermal resistance, which means it can withstand high temperatures without breaking down. This property makes it suitable for use in environments where the temperature may exceed the limits of other types of insulation materials.
XLPE insulation is highly resistant to chemicals, including acids, alkalis, and solvents. This property makes it suitable for use in environments where the cable may be exposed to harsh chemicals or corrosive substances.
XLPE insulation has a high dielectric strength, which means it can withstand high voltages without breaking down. This property makes it suitable for use in high-voltage applications, such as power transmission and distribution.
XLPE insulation has excellent mechanical properties, including high tensile strength and flexibility. This property makes it suitable for use in environments where the cable may be subjected to mechanical stress, such as bending or twisting.
XLPE insulation has low water absorption, which means it does not absorb moisture from the environment. This property makes it suitable for use in wet or humid environments, where other types of insulation materials may break down or become damaged.
XLPE insulation is used in a wide range of applications, including:
XLPE insulation is commonly used in power cables, where its high dielectric strength and resistance to heat and chemicals make it suitable for use in high-voltage applications.
XLPE insulation is also used in telecommunication cables, where its low water absorption and excellent mechanical properties make it suitable for use in environments where the cable may be subjected to mechanical stress.
XLPE insulation is used in industrial cables, where its high resistance to chemicals and mechanical stress make it suitable for use in harsh environments.
